소스 검색

base: fix some typos that prevented disabling asserts.

undefined
Sam Hocevar 10 년 전
부모
커밋
8d99eb3715
2개의 변경된 파일3개의 추가작업 그리고 3개의 파일을 삭제
  1. +1
    -1
      src/lol/base/assert.h
  2. +2
    -2
      src/ticker.cpp

+ 1
- 1
src/lol/base/assert.h 파일 보기

@@ -119,7 +119,7 @@ static inline void DebugAbort()
#define LOL_ERROR_3(t, s, ...) \
lol::Log::Error("assertion at %s:%d: " s "\n", __FILE__, __LINE__, __VA_ARGS__)

#if FINAL_RELEASE
#if LOL_BUILD_RELEASE
# define ASSERT(...) UNUSED(LOL_CALL(LOL_1ST, (__VA_ARGS__)))
#else
# define ASSERT(...) \


+ 2
- 2
src/ticker.cpp 파일 보기

@@ -139,9 +139,9 @@ int Ticker::Unref(Entity *entity)
{
ASSERT(entity, "dereferencing null entity\n");
ASSERT(entity->m_ref > 0, "dereferencing unreferenced entity %s\n",
entity->GetName())
entity->GetName());
ASSERT(!entity->m_autorelease, "dereferencing autoreleased entity %s\n",
entity->GetName())
entity->GetName());

return --entity->m_ref;
}


불러오는 중...
취소
저장